Condition

This piece has been completely varnished. The bottom of the proper right drawer is replaced. Both proper right and proper left drawers have the stop blocks removed at back. The drawer runners have been replaced. Interior shell is likely later. The back boards have been replaced. The inner support for the proper right side cornice has been replaced. The lower most portion of the proper right side cornice has been replaced. Losses are apparent to the corners of the cornices and the edges of the carved molding. The carved balls of the molding have been replaced. The top boards have been replaced. All three cornices were added at a later date.
